move libreoffice, torbrowser to optional packages

This commit is contained in:
krolxon 2025-12-18 20:30:48 +05:30
parent 94b96a4cbf
commit 5e70d48105
5 changed files with 8 additions and 8 deletions

View File

@ -4,7 +4,7 @@ autogenerated = 0
###################
### MY PROGRAMS ###
###################
$terminal = alacritty
$terminal = foot
$menu = fuzzel
$browser = zen-browser
$passwordmanager = keepmenu
@ -264,8 +264,8 @@ bind = $mainMod SHIFT, 0, split-movetoworkspacesilent, 10
bind = $mainMod, S, togglespecialworkspace, magic
bind = $mainMod SHIFT, S, movetoworkspace, special:magic
# Have scratchpad like DWM which opens alacritty in special workspace
workspace = special:h, on-created-empty: alacritty
# Have scratchpad like DWM
workspace = special:h, on-created-empty: $terminal
bind = $mainMod SHIFT, Return, togglespecialworkspace, h

View File

@ -1,8 +1,8 @@
#!/bin/sh
export EDITOR="nvim"
export TERMINAL="alacritty"
export TERMINAL_PROG="alacritty"
export TERMINAL="foot"
export TERMINAL_PROG="foot"
export BROWSER="zen-browser"
export XDG_CONFIG_HOME="$HOME/.config"

View File

@ -6,7 +6,7 @@ cd "$currentDir"
## Install necessary desktop packages
source "$currentDir/packages/pkg_desktop.sh"
source "$currentDir/packages/pkg_utils.sh"
sudo pacman -S --needed "${pkg_desktop[@]}" "${pkg_utils[@]}"
sudo pacman -Sy --needed "${pkg_desktop[@]}" "${pkg_utils[@]}"
## Install dev tools
read -rp "Do you wish to install development tools? [y/N]" install_dev_tools

View File

@ -4,7 +4,9 @@ export pkg_optional=(
"keepassxc"
"obsidian"
"syncthing"
"libreoffice-fresh"
"newsboat"
"obs-studio"
"telegram-desktop"
"torbrowser-launcher"
)

View File

@ -38,7 +38,6 @@ export pkg_utils=(
"kanshi"
"lf"
"libnotify"
"libreoffice-fresh"
"lua"
"lvm2"
"man-db"
@ -68,7 +67,6 @@ export pkg_utils=(
"sshfs"
"stow"
"tesseract"
"torbrowser-launcher"
"transmission-cli"
"noto-fonts"
"noto-fonts-cjk"